This is the CellML description of Chen et al.'s kinetic analysis of a molecular model of the budding yeast cell cycle.
Missing initial concentrations were added and equations checked against the original WinPP code (http://mpf.biol.vt.edu/research/budding_yeast_model/model_download/budmbc20.ode). This model runs in PCEnv and COR to replicate the first cycle of the published results but does not display the switching and oscillating properties of the original model.
